Fmoc-S-4-methylbenzyl-D-cysteine is widely utilized in research focused on:
- Peptide Synthesis: This compound serves as a key building block in the synthesis of peptides, particularly in solid-phase peptide synthesis (SPPS), allowing researchers to create complex peptides with specific functionalities.
- Drug Development: It plays a significant role in the development of peptide-based pharmaceuticals, offering potential therapeutic benefits due to its unique structural properties that can enhance drug efficacy.
- Bioconjugation: The compound is used in bioconjugation processes, where it helps attach biomolecules to surfaces or other molecules, facilitating the creation of targeted drug delivery systems.
- Research in Cancer Therapy: Its application in cancer research is notable, as it can be incorporated into compounds designed to selectively target cancer cells, potentially leading to more effective treatments with fewer side effects.
- Protein Engineering: The compound is valuable in protein engineering, where it aids in the modification of proteins to improve their stability and activity, which is crucial for various biotechnological applications.
